news 2026/4/23 14:38:42

基于SpringBoot+Vue的教师薪酬管理系统管理系统设计与实现【Java+MySQL+MyBatis完整源码】

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
基于SpringBoot+Vue的教师薪酬管理系统管理系统设计与实现【Java+MySQL+MyBatis完整源码】

摘要

随着教育信息化的快速发展,高校教师薪酬管理逐渐从传统的手工操作向数字化、智能化方向转型。传统的薪酬管理方式效率低下,容易出错,且难以满足现代高校对数据分析和实时监控的需求。教师薪酬管理系统通过信息化手段,能够实现薪酬计算、发放、查询和统计的自动化,显著提升管理效率和准确性。该系统不仅解决了薪酬数据分散、统计困难的问题,还为教师提供了便捷的薪酬查询渠道,同时为管理层提供了数据支持,助力决策科学化。关键词:教师薪酬管理、信息化、自动化、数据分析、决策支持。

本系统基于SpringBoot和Vue技术栈开发,采用前后端分离架构,后端使用Java语言结合SpringBoot框架实现业务逻辑,前端通过Vue.js构建用户界面,数据库采用MySQL存储数据,并通过MyBatis实现数据持久化。系统功能模块包括教师信息管理、薪酬计算与发放、数据统计与报表生成等,支持多角色权限控制,确保数据安全性。系统设计注重用户体验,提供友好的交互界面和高效的响应速度,能够满足高校教师薪酬管理的多样化需求。关键词:SpringBoot、Vue.js、MySQL、MyBatis、权限控制。


数据表设计

教师基本信息数据表

教师基本信息数据表用于存储教师的个人及职业相关信息,包括姓名、工号、职称等字段。教师工号是该表的主键,确保数据的唯一性,入职时间记录教师的入职日期,为薪酬计算提供依据。结构表如表3-1所示。

表3-1 教师基本信息表(t_teacher_info)

字段名数据类型是否为空描述
teacher_idVARCHAR(20)NOT NULL教师工号(主键)
teacher_nameVARCHAR(50)NOT NULL教师姓名
teacher_genderCHAR(1)NOT NULL性别(M/F)
teacher_titleVARCHAR(20)NOT NULL职称
entry_dateDATENOT NULL入职日期
department_codeVARCHAR(10)NOT NULL所属部门编码
contact_phoneVARCHAR(15)NULL联系电话

薪酬发放记录数据表

薪酬发放记录数据表存储教师每月的薪酬发放明细,包括基本工资、绩效奖金等字段。发放记录ID是该表的主键,系统自动生成唯一标识,发放状态标记薪酬是否已发放。结构表如表3-2所示。

表3-2 薪酬发放记录表(t_salary_record)

字段名数据类型是否为空描述
salary_idBIGINTNOT NULL发放记录ID(主键)
teacher_idVARCHAR(20)NOT NULL教师工号(外键)
base_salaryDECIMAL(10,2)NOT NULL基本工资
performance_bonusDECIMAL(10,2)NOT NULL绩效奖金
allowanceDECIMAL(10,2)NULL其他津贴
pay_dateDATENOT NULL发放日期
pay_statusTINYINTNOT NULL发放状态(0未发/1已发)

部门信息数据表

部门信息数据表用于存储学校各部门的基本信息,部门编码是该表的主键,部门名称记录部门的完整名称。结构表如表3-3所示。

表3-3 部门信息表(t_department_info)

字段名数据类型是否为空描述
department_codeVARCHAR(10)NOT NULL部门编码(主键)
department_nameVARCHAR(50)NOT NULL部门名称
department_leaderVARCHAR(20)NULL部门负责人
parent_codeVARCHAR(10)NULL上级部门编码

博主介绍:

​🎓简介: 软件工程专业毕业 | CSDN 博客达人 | 全栈项目开发实践​
参与过多个企业级软件项目的设计与开发,熟悉从需求分析、架构设计到编码测试的全流程。现在创建计算机毕设工作室团队,专注 Java
全栈项目、Python 实用工具软件、Web
管理系统开发,涵盖电商、教育、办公等多个课题的计算机毕设开发、定制、远程、文档编写指导。各类软件项目 30 + 个,累计售出 1000 +
套。​

🎯 核心服务:​提供自主开发的各类软件项目源码及部署服务,包括电商平台、在线教育系统、企业办公
OA、数据分析等。项目均包含完整文档、演示案例和技术支持,可满足学习研究、二次开发或商用的不同需求。

​​​​​​​​

系统介绍:

直接拿走,意外获得200多套代码,需要的滴我基于SpringBoot+Vue的教师薪酬管理系统管理系统设计与实现【Java+MySQL+MyBatis完整源码】(可提供说明文档(通过AIGC

功能参考截图:





系统架构参考:

视频演示:

请dd我获取更详细的演示视频 或者直接加我,网名和签名就是联系方式

项目案例参考:

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/18 13:16:08

为什么顶尖AI工程师都在关注智谱Open-AutoGLM电脑?真相令人震惊

第一章:为什么顶尖AI工程师都在关注智谱Open-AutoGLM电脑?智谱Open-AutoGLM电脑正迅速成为AI工程领域的焦点,其核心优势在于深度集成AutoGLM自动化生成模型与高性能异构计算架构。该设备专为大规模语言模型的训练、微调与部署优化而设计&…

作者头像 李华
网站建设 2026/4/20 23:16:41

垃圾回收算法的标记整理算法

好的,我们来详细说明垃圾回收中的标记整理算法。标记整理算法标记整理算法是一种常见的内存回收算法,主要用于解决内存碎片问题。它分为两个主要阶段:标记阶段和整理阶段。1. 标记阶段从根节点(如全局变量、活动栈帧)出…

作者头像 李华
网站建设 2026/4/21 7:46:22

【智谱Open-AutoGLM电脑选购指南】:6大参数深度拆解,避开90%人踩的坑

第一章:智谱Open-AutoGLM电脑的核心定位与适用场景智谱Open-AutoGLM电脑是一款专为大语言模型本地化部署与自动化任务处理设计的高性能计算设备。它集成了优化的硬件架构与定制化的软件栈,旨在为开发者、研究人员及企业用户提供开箱即用的AI推理与训练支…

作者头像 李华
网站建设 2026/4/21 21:23:24

Open-AutoGLM独立上线:3个你必须立即迁移项目的理由

第一章:Open-AutoGLM独立上线的背景与意义随着大模型技术的快速发展,通用语言模型在多任务自动化、智能推理和自然语言理解方面展现出巨大潜力。然而,大多数现有系统仍依赖于封闭架构或云端集中式服务,限制了其在隐私敏感场景、边…

作者头像 李华
网站建设 2026/4/24 4:05:35

为什么你的Open-AutoGLM毫无输出?(20年架构师亲授排查逻辑)

第一章:Open-AutoGLM无输出问题的宏观认知在使用 Open-AutoGLM 模型进行推理时,部分用户反馈出现“无输出”现象,即模型调用后返回空结果或长时间无响应。这一问题并非单一因素导致,而是涉及模型加载、输入预处理、运行时环境配置…

作者头像 李华
网站建设 2026/4/24 0:06:32

PaddlePaddle政府公文写作助手

PaddlePaddle政府公文写作助手 在政务办公场景中,一份标准通知的撰写往往需要耗费公务员近半小时:从翻找历史模板、核对格式规范,到组织语言、反复校验——这一系列重复性劳动不仅效率低下,还容易因人为疏忽导致格式错误或用语不当…

作者头像 李华